A Midland man was charged with murder after his missing common-law wife's body was found Tuesday morning.
Juan Gonzales, 44, was charged with murder after police obtained a warrant for his arrest late Tuesday afternoon. The Midland Police Department had been conducting a thorough investigation into the disappearance of 41-year-old Kathy Lujan since Gonzales reported her missing on May 14. At the time of his arrest for murder, Gonzales was being held in Midland County Detention Center under unrelated charges. Statements made by Gonzales to police led them to the location of Lujan's body around 10:30 a.m. Tuesday and his subsequent arrest. Lujan's body has been sent to Tarrant County Medical Examiner's Office for an autopsy and the investigation continues.
